Nest box exploration may stimulate breeding physiology and alter mRNA expression in the medial preoptic area of female European starlings

Abstract: Environmental resources are proposed to fine-tune the timing of breeding, yet how they may do so remains unclear. In female European starlings (), nest cavities are limited resources that are necessary for breeding. Females that explore nest cavities, compared with those that do not, readily perform sexually motivated behaviors. We assigned female starlings to aviaries with: (1) no nest boxes, (2) nest boxes, or (3) nest boxes, plants, flowing water, insects and berries to test the hypothesis that environmenta… Show more

“…Treatment of castrated male starlings with testosterone alters opioid markers in a complex fashion, resulting in increased mu-opioid receptor and preproenkephalin mRNA and steroid-related mRNA (i.e., androgen receptors and aromatase) in mPOA relative to controls, but also reducing numbers of immunolabeled mu opioid receptor cell bodies in the rostral portion of mPOA (Figure 7) (Spool et al, 2016, 2018b), a subregion thought to modulate appetitive sexual behavior (Riters and Ball, 1999; Balthazart and Ball, 2007). In female starlings, individuals with elevated concentrations of estradiol tend to have higher preproenkephalin mRNA in mPOA relative to females with low concentrations of estradiol (Spool et al, 2018a). Additionally, in free-living songbirds mu opioid receptor mRNA in the mPOA changes seasonally, peaking during the breeding season (Woods et al, 2010).…”
